Steal This Quote: Edwidge Danticat

Create dangerously, for people who read dangerously …
[Write] knowing in part that no matter how trivial your words may seem,
someday, somewhere, someone may risk his or her life to read them.
Edwidge Danticat, Haitian-American novelist and short story writer
